Brenn Moody Brenn Moody 6’0″ | 180 lbs | WR George County | 2025 State MS displayed great talent at wideout last year and aims to build on his success as a sophomore. Furthermore, He has been known to play some QB and DB on a needed basis. This past season Moody was extremely productive. He hauled in over 600 yards receiving, 5 TDs and an INT on defense. These stats are great but I have a feeling that Brenn Moody Brenn Moody 6’0″ | 180 lbs | WR George County | 2025 State MS is just getting started. His high energy and production are sure qualities to note in a prospect. Over the next few seasons Moody should see many offers come his way.
Kameron Triplett Kameron Triplett 6’2″ | 170 lbs | WR Louisville | 2025 State MS was a formative part of the Louisville Wildcats being a powerhouse and winning the State Champoinship this year. When watching his film his potential to be a top tier receiver is quite noticeable. Louisville is a roster with a tremendous talent level. Therefore to see the field and be this productive is a testament to Triplett’s ability. I liked what I saw as far as route running, body control and yards after the catch. He is a great prospect and will certainly be noted for his ability.
Kenzy West is an electric athlete with great potential. As a sophomore West found a way to solidify a varsity spot and excel as a pass catcher. Some would describe him as the best receiver in his class and I would say that he certainly has a shot at that title. He runs crisp routes, boasts excellent speed and has great ability with the ball in his hands. He does a great job of getting open against any type of DB and coeverage presented to him. Even with tight coverage West has the ability to make big time contested catches in various situations. This kid has a lot to offer and as a result will certainly receive lots of offers.

Jermarj Bell Jermarj Bell 5’7″ | 150 lbs | WR Northside | 2025 State MS is a notable slot receiver who is electric on the field. Bell is consistently able to make an impact on the game with his speed, moves and elusiveness. Once in open field Bell has the ability to make defenders miss and take it to the house. He has done this both as a receiver and a punt returner. The skill set displayed by this young athlete is northing short of incredible. He has shown that he can be a top tier ball handler and an unstoppable force. Jermaj is set to become exponentially better each year. This is an athlete to take note of as he progresses through high school.
